Global Water and Wastewater Treatment Equipment Market is currently valued at USD 61.74 Billion in 2024 and is anticipated to generate an estimated revenue of USD 104.27 Billion by 2034, according to the latest study by Polaris Market Research. Besides, the report notes that the market exhibits a robust 5.40% Compound Annual Growth Rate (CAGR) over the forecasted timeframe, 2025 - 2034

Growth Drivers:
The water and wastewater treatment equipment market is witnessing significant growth due to increasing global water scarcity, pollution, and stringent environmental regulations. Rapid industrialization and urbanization are generating large volumes of wastewater that require effective treatment solutions. Government initiatives and policies promoting safe drinking water, wastewater recycling, and environmental protection are fueling demand. Rising awareness about public health and hygiene is driving investments in municipal and industrial water treatment facilities. Technological advancements in filtration, reverse osmosis, membrane separation, and UV disinfection are enhancing efficiency and reducing operational costs. The growth of the power, chemical, pharmaceutical, and food & beverage industries is boosting demand for customized treatment solutions. Adoption of smart water management systems and digital monitoring technologies is improving system performance and sustainability. Water reuse and recycling initiatives in industries and municipalities are creating new opportunities. Increasing environmental consciousness and corporate social responsibility programs are encouraging industries to invest in advanced treatment equipment. Expansion of water infrastructure projects in emerging economies is supporting market growth. The shift towards sustainable and energy-efficient solutions is driving innovation. Collaborations between equipment manufacturers and water treatment service providers are enabling integrated solutions. Rising demand for desalination plants in water-scarce regions is also a key growth driver. Continuous research in eco-friendly and low-maintenance equipment is shaping market trends.
Market Segmentation:
The market can be segmented based on type, application, and region. By type, it includes filtration equipment, membrane systems, UV and ozone treatment systems, chemical dosing equipment, and other treatment systems. Filtration and membrane systems hold a significant share due to their versatility and efficiency. By application, the market is divided into municipal water treatment, industrial water treatment, and wastewater treatment. Municipal applications dominate due to the critical need for safe drinking water. Industrial applications cover chemical, pharmaceutical, and power sectors, while wastewater treatment focuses on recycling and environmental compliance. Regionally, North America and Europe are mature markets with advanced infrastructure and stringent regulations. Asia-Pacific is the fastest-growing region due to population growth, industrialization, and water scarcity. Latin America and the Middle East & Africa are emerging markets with rising investments in water infrastructure. Market players are focusing on innovative, energy-efficient, and customized solutions. Integration of IoT, real-time monitoring, and automated systems is shaping competitive strategies.
